### Action item: Harrowfield gateway buffering

During the outage, the Harrowfield telemetry gateway dropped readings from roughly forty tractors because its in-memory buffer had no overflow policy. Owner for the fix is the Fieldwire team: add disk-backed spill, cap retention at six hours, and alert when the buffer exceeds half capacity. Target is two sprints out. Progress will be reported at this sync until closed. Design notes, capacity math, and the review checklist are being tracked on the internal page:

runbook for yahop-tajep: https://jenkins.olvarqstack.internal/settings

# Log sampling for the Wrennet notification service
# This service emits roughly 40k log lines per minute at peak, so we
# sample INFO at 5% and keep WARN/ERROR at 100%. If support needs full
# traces for an incident, flip sample_rate to 1.0 for no more than one
# hour — the sink fills quickly. Sampled logs are written to the store below.

replica DSN, yadup-hahig: mongodb://gilys_svc:Mx@db-5f8f.norvasoft.internal:5432/eliion

## Render pipeline: stuck-job recovery

Applies to the Plumeria markdown renderer. Symptom: docs show "rendering…" for more than five minutes. Cause is almost always a wedged worker holding the queue lock. Do not restart the whole pipeline — you'll lose in-flight jobs. Instead, drain the worker pool, clear the lock, and resume. Support can do this without engineering sign-off during business hours. Escalate only if the lock reappears twice within an hour. The drain script expects the settings shown directly below.

settings of bajop-fafog:
[eliath]
port = 5432
region = south-3
host = eliath.nelvrosys.internal
timeout_ms = 5000
retries = 4